The Comprehensive Guide to Window and Door Replacement
Replacing doors and windows is a considerable home enhancement project that can yield considerable benefits, consisting of boosted energy performance, enhanced visual appeals, and increased home worth. This short article explores the complexities of doors and window replacement, touching on key considerations, kinds of materials, associated costs, and the general procedure associated with making these upgrades.
Why Consider Window and Door Replacement?
There are numerous compelling factors to replace windows and doors. Here are a few of the most significant advantages:
Energy Efficiency: Older windows and doors frequently feature single-pane glass and insufficient seals, resulting in energy loss. Modern alternatives generally include double or triple-pane glass and improved insulation, lowering heating and cooling costs.
Aesthetic Appeal: New windows and doors can considerably boost the curb appeal of a home. House owners can choose styles, colors, and finishes that complement their property's style, consequently increasing its market appeal.
Increased Security: Modern doors and windows come with advanced locking systems and shatter-resistant glass, boosting the security and security of the home.
Sound Reduction: Upgraded windows and doors likewise assist minimize outside sound, producing a more tranquil indoor environment.
Upkeep Requirements: Older wooden doors and windows typically need frequent maintenance. More recent materials, such as vinyl and fiberglass, usually demand less maintenance.
Kinds of Windows and Doors
When thinking about replacement options, homeowners will experience a variety of products and designs. Here's a breakdown of the most typical types:
Windows
Product | Description | Pros | Cons |
---|---|---|---|
Vinyl | Made from PVC, these windows are low maintenance and energy-efficient. | Cost-effective, resilient, and energy-efficient. | Minimal color choices, not as personalized. |
Wood | Classic and customizable, wooden windows use aesthetic warmth. | Stunning, can be painted or stained. | High upkeep, susceptible to rot. |
Aluminum | Lightweight and corrosion-resistant, perfect for modern designs. | Strong and long lasting; low upkeep. | Poor insulators unless thermally broken. |
Fiberglass | Strong and resilient, imitates the appearance of wood. | Exceptional insulator; low maintenance. | Higher cost than vinyl or aluminum. |
Doors
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
---|---|---|---|
Steel Entry Doors | Strong doors capable of providing excellent security. | Energy-efficient, resilient, normally low upkeep. | Can be dented, limited insulation. |
Fiberglass Doors | Designs imitating wood with durability. | Energy-efficient, rot-resistant. | Greater upfront costs. |
Wood Doors | Classic look, can be extremely personalized. | Visual appeal, excellent insulation. | High upkeep, prone to ecological damage. |
Outdoor patio Doors | Available as sliding or hinged doors. | Offers stunning views; can link indoor and outside areas. | Needs area, may not be as energy-efficient. |
The Replacement Process
Replacing windows and doors involves a number of critical actions. Here's what house owners can usually expect:
Assessment: Begin by assessing the present state of your windows and doors. Search for indications of damage, drafts, or condensation.
Budgeting: Determine a budget for your project. Costs will vary depending upon materials, labor, and the number of windows or doors you are changing.
Picking Materials and Styles: Research various materials and designs that fit your home's aesthetics and energy effectiveness needs. Consulting with specialists can help in making suitable options.
Hiring Professionals: Unless you are experienced in home enhancement, working with a qualified contractor or provider is advisable. Check reviews, ask for quotes, and ensure they have the needed authorizations.
Setup: Professional installers will remove the old windows and doors and replace them with the new items. Appropriate installation is crucial to ensure optimum performance.
Final Inspection: After installation, a last inspection should ensure whatever is practical and properly sealed.
Cost Considerations
The costs of changing windows and doors can vary extensively depending upon numerous aspects, such as:
Type and Material: Higher-quality materials normally come at a higher rate. Vinyl is often more economical, while wood and fiberglass can be pricier.
Size and Number: Larger windows or doors and a higher variety of replacements increase total costs.
Setup: Professional setup includes labor costs. Doing it yourself may conserve cash but can run the risk of subpar results without experience.
A basic price quote for window replacement can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, while door replacements might vary from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 depending upon the elements pointed out.
Frequently asked questions About Window and Door Replacement
1. How frequently should doors and windows be replaced?
While the lifespan varies based on materials and environmental factors, windows generally last about 15-30 years, while doors can last approximately 50 years with appropriate upkeep.
2. Can I replace windows myself?
While DIY replacement is possible, working with experts is suggested for optimal setup and efficiency, especially for larger or more complicated projects.
3. Are energy-efficient windows worth the investment?
Yes, while the upfront cost might be greater, energy-efficient windows can considerably reduce heating and cooling expenses and might offer rebates from energy companies.
4. How can I ensure an excellent installation?
Select a certified and insured contractor, read evaluations, ask for referrals, and ensure they follow finest practices during the installation procedure.

5. What are the signs that I require to change my windows or doors?
Try to find draftiness, condensation accumulation in between panes, noticeable cracks or damages, and difficulty in opening or closing.
